2026-07-072026-07-07http://salesiana.dossiersoluciones.com/handle/123456789/64156Finite-dimensional spaces which are invariant under the action of the Hamiltonian of the BC_N Inozemtsev model are introduced, and it is shown that higher commuting operators also preserve the finite-dimensional spaces. The relationship between the finite-dimensional spaces of the BC_N Inozemtsev models and the theta-type invariant spaces of the BC_N Ruijsenaars models is clarified. The degeneration of the BC_N Inozemtsev models and the correspondence of their invariant spaces are considered.16 pagesQuantum AlgebraMathematical PhysicsClassical Analysis and ODEsExactly Solvable and Integrable Systems81R12Quasi-exact solvability of Inozemtsev modelstext
